Mitchell Spink of Pulaski, N.Y., Receives Award(s) From Clarkson University

2014 May 16

Mitchell P. Spink of Pulaski, N.Y., a junior at Clarkson University majoring in civil engineering, received the following award(s) at the University Recognition Day ceremony during the spring semester:

The Norbert L. Ackermann EndowedFund Award: This award is given to two students, one in the sophomore class and one in the junior class of the Department of Civil & Environmental Engineering with the greatest promise for academic success.
